As the mystery unfolded in the last chapter, fans of the soap opera took to the streets in bars in downtown and the Barra Funda area in São Paulo. The atmosphere was lively, with patrons dressed in costumes reminiscent of iconic scenes from the show, participating in live polls about the fate of the main characters. Actor Lucas Leto, who played the character Sardinha, was present at the event in Guarulhos. ‘At first I thought it could be Fátima, Celina, but my theory is that she didn’t die,’ he said in an interview with SP2 hours before the final episode aired. And he was right. At Mitte in Freitas, the crowd arrived early, around 7.30 pm, already excited and making their first bets. The bar also held a sweepstake with a bottle of sparkling wine as the prize for guessing the killer. When Marco Aurélio appeared, remembering the gunshot scene, the majority did not look surprised, but when the villain appeared alive, those in the bar cheered and clapped. Some shouted, ‘I knew she was alive!’. Social media showed that 24% believed Marco Aurélio killed Odete. Journalists from g1 give their guesses about the suspects. Social media monitoring by Quaest showed that Brazilians believed the killer of the character Odete Roitman in the soap opera ‘Vale Tudo’ was Marco Aurélio, with 24% of mentions by noon on Friday (17). Following were: Maria de Fátima: 20%; Celina: 12%; Heleninha: 11%; César: 10%; Raquel: 10%; Another killer: 10%; Odete is alive: 1%. The debate about the culprits for the villain’s death varied throughout the final stretch of the plot. The character Maria de Fátima, for instance, reached a peak of 47% mentions as a suspect on October 12 and decreased with confessions made by other characters in the last week of the soap opera. The tracking was conducted between October 6 and 17, 2025 through a Quaest API, analyzing posts on X, Instagram, Facebook, Reddit, Tumblr, YouTube, and news websites. 551,000 mentions related to the villain’s murder were mapped, averaging 1,900 mentions per hour on the subject, with an average reach of 6.2 million views during the monitored period. The awaited murder of Odete Roitman aired on October 6. Throughout the episode, five characters (Celina, Heleninha, Maria de Fátima, Marco Aurélio, and César) were shown planning Odete’s murder, with the final scene finally revealing the villain’s death (without showing who fired the shot). The soap opera garnered about 130,000 mentions and 2.9 million interactions on X (formerly Twitter) on the day of broadcast. According to a FGV Communication survey, the number of mentions and interactions was the highest recorded throughout the show’s broadcast period. In 1988, the mystery was a milestone in television drama and engaged the audience, who wanted to find out who was responsible for the death of one of the greatest soap opera villains. The killer, revealed in the last chapter, was Leila (Cássia Kis), Marco Aurélio’s wife.
